# Changelog
All notable changes to this project will be documented in this file.
The format is based on [Keep a Changelog](https://keepachangelog.com/en/1.0.0/),
and this project adheres to [Semantic Versioning](https://semver.org/spec/v2.0.0.html).
## [Unreleased]
### Changed
- **Clickable table row highlights** The new hover/focus-visible row highlight behavior is now the CoreComponents default across clickable tables. Sticky-first-column tables keep zebra striping and show selection through the sticky-column accent stripe (checkboxes keep their default style).
- **Members overview scrolling** The members table scrollbar now scrolls inside the table container instead of moving with the full page.
- **Join request display and settings workflow** Improved join request rendering and related settings behavior in one cohesive update:
- Join request fields now respect their configured field types in the details view.
- Custom field labels in join request views were standardized.
- Join request field formatting was corrected for more consistent output.
- Join link settings now include a direct "Open" action in addition to copy/share workflows.
### Fixed
- **Runtime ENV handling** Empty or invalid environment variables (e.g. `SMTP_PORT=`, `PORT=`, `POOL_SIZE=`, `DATABASE_PORT=`) no longer cause `ArgumentError` at boot. Instead raises clear errors for required vars set but empty (e.g. DATABASE_HOST, PHX_HOST/DOMAIN, SECRET_KEY_BASE).
- **PostgreSQL 18 Docker volume path** Corrected the database volume path to match PostgreSQL 18 expectations.
- **Association name ENV handling** `ASSOCIATION_NAME` is now treated as source of truth; the field is read-only in Global Settings when managed via ENV.
- **Association name consistency after updates** Layout now prefers explicitly assigned `club_name` values to avoid stale cached values right after settings changes.
- **SMTP ENV/UI source selection** SMTP now follows a strict single-source policy: ENV-only when `SMTP_HOST` is set, otherwise Settings-only.
- **SMTP settings UI in ENV mode** SMTP fields are read-only, save action is hidden, and missing required ENV keys are shown as a warning.
### Dependency updates
- Mix dependencies were updated.
- Renovate Docker image was updated to `v43.165`.
- Rauthy Docker image was updated to `v0.35.1`.
- `just` was updated to `v1.50.0`.
## [1.1.1] - 2026-03-16
### Added
- **FORCE_SEEDS** Environment variable. When set to `"true"`, bootstrap (and optionally dev) seeds are run even when the admin user already exists, so you can re-apply changed seed data (e.g. new roles or custom fields) without deleting the admin user.
- **Improved OIDC-only mode** Admin can enable “Only OIDC sign-in” in settings; when enabled, direct registration is disabled and sign-in page redirects to OIDC when configured.
- **Success toast auto-dismiss** Success flash messages (e.g. “Settings saved”) hide automatically after 5 seconds instead of requiring the user to close them.
### Changed
- **Seeds run only when needed** Bootstrap and dev seeds are skipped on application start when the admin user already exists (`Mv.Release.bootstrap_seeds_applied?/0`). This avoids duplicate data and speeds up startup in dev and production after the first run. Set `FORCE_SEEDS=true` to override and re-run.
- **Unauthenticated access** Users who are not logged in are redirected to sign-in without showing a “no permission” message; the message is only shown to logged-in users who lack access.
### Fixed
- **SMTP configuration** Repaired so that both port 587 (TLS/STARTTLS) and 465 (SSL) work correctly.
## [1.1.0] - 2026-03-13
### Added
- **Browser timezone for datetime display** Date/time values (e.g. join request submitted at, approved at, rejected at) are shown in the users local timezone.
- **Registration toggle** New global setting to disable direct registration (`/register`). When disabled, visitors are redirected to sign-in and the register link is hidden; join form remains available.
- **Configurable SMTP in global settings** SMTP host, port, user, password, and TLS options configurable via Admin → Global Settings. Test-email action to verify delivery. Join confirmation and other transactional emails use this configuration.
- **Theme and language selector on unauthenticated pages** Sign-in and join pages now offer theme (light/dark) and locale (e.g. German/English) controls in the header.
- **Duplicate-email handling for join form** If an applicants email is already a member or already has a pending join request, the system sends a clarifying email (already-member or already-pending) and shows the same success message (anti-enumeration).
- **Reviewed-by display for join requests** Approval UI shows who reviewed a request via a dedicated display field, without loading the User record.
- **Improved field order and seeds for join request approval** Approval screen field order improved; seed data updated for join-form and approval flows.
- **Tests for SMTP mailer configuration** Tests for SMTP config and for join confirmation email delivery failure (domain and LiveView).
### Changed
- **SMTP settings layout** SMTP options reordered and grouped in global settings for clearer configuration.
- **Join confirmation mail** Uses configurable SMTP from settings; on delivery failure the join form shows an error and no success message.
- **i18n** Gettext catalogs updated for new and changed strings.
### Fixed
- **Login page translation** Corrected translation/locale handling on the sign-in page.

## [1.0.0] and earlier
### Added
- **Roles and Permissions System (RBAC)** - Complete implementation (#345, 2026-01-08)
- Four hardcoded permission sets: `own_data`, `read_only`, `normal_user`, `admin`
- Database-backed roles with permission set references
- Member resource policies with scope filtering (`:own`, `:linked`, `:all`)
- Authorization checks via `Mv.Authorization.Checks.HasPermission`
- System role protection (critical roles cannot be deleted)
- Role management UI at `/admin/roles`
- **Membership Fees System** - Full implementation
- Membership fee types with intervals (monthly, quarterly, half_yearly, yearly)
- Individual billing cycles per member with payment status tracking
- Cycle generation and regeneration
- Global membership fee settings
- UI components for fee management
- **Global Settings Management** - Singleton settings resource
- Club name configuration (with environment variable support)
- Member field visibility settings
- Membership fee default settings
- **Sidebar Navigation** - Replaced navbar with standard-compliant sidebar (#260, 2026-01-12)
- **CSV Import Templates** - German and English templates (#329, 2026-01-13)
- Template files in `priv/static/templates/`
- CSV specification documented
- User-Member linking with fuzzy search autocomplete (#168)
- PostgreSQL trigram-based member search with typo tolerance
- WCAG 2.1 AA compliant autocomplete dropdown with ARIA support
- Bilingual UI (German/English) for member linking workflow
- **Bulk email copy feature** - Copy email addresses of selected members to clipboard (#230)
- Email format: "First Last <email>" with semicolon separator (compatible with email clients)
- CopyToClipboard JavaScript hook with fallback for older browsers
- Button shows count of visible selected members (respects search/filter)
- German/English translations
- Docker secrets support via `_FILE` environment variables for all sensitive configuration (SECRET_KEY_BASE, TOKEN_SIGNING_SECRET, OIDC_CLIENT_SECRET, DATABASE_URL, DATABASE_PASSWORD)
### Changed
- **Actor Handling Refactoring** (2026-01-09)
- Standardized actor access with `current_actor/1` helper function
- `ash_actor_opts/1` helper for consistent authorization options
- `submit_form/3` wrapper for form submissions with actor
- All Ash operations now properly pass `actor` parameter
- **Error Handling Improvements** (2026-01-13)
- Replaced `Ash.read!` with proper error handling in LiveViews
- Consistent flash message handling for authorization errors
- Early return patterns for unauthenticated users
### Fixed
- Email validation false positive when linking user and member with identical emails (#168 Problem #4)
- Relationship data extraction from Ash manage_relationship during validation
- Copy button count now shows only visible selected members when filtering
- Language headers in German `.po` files (corrected from "en" to "de")
- Critical deny-filter bug in authorization system (2026-01-08)
- HasPermission auto_filter and strict_check implementation (2026-01-08)
